About us

Good Design Australia is an international design promotion organisation responsible for running Australia's Good Design Awards, the oldest and most diverse international design awards program in Australia. With a proud heritage dating back to the Industrial Design Council of Australia established in 1958, the Australian Good Design Awards is recognised by the World Design Organization (WDO) as Australia’s peak design promotion organisation. www.good-design.org

  • In Marrickville, Sydney, a timber reuse business has reshaped how communities engage with waste. Wastewood: Designing Systems of Reuse, Storytelling and Self-Service reimagines timber recycling through thoughtful design strategy, easing staff workload, improving services, and empowering local makers. Developed with and for the community, this evolving system is a model for circular design and storytelling in action. Congratulations to the team behind Wastewood, recognised with a Best in Class Award in our Design Strategy category.

  • Bold ideas and brilliant design took centre stage at the 2025 Victorian Premier’s Design Awards! Taking out the top honour, Design Award of the Year, is Blackmagic Design for the URSA Cine Immersive Camera, developed in collaboration with Apple. This groundbreaking stereoscopic camera replicates natural human vision with stunning realism, opening new frontiers for filmmakers, broadcasters and educators worldwide. Congratulations to Simon Kidd, the Blackmagic Design team, and all of this year’s winners! For the past 12 years, Good Design Australia has proudly managed this prestigious program on behalf of the Victorian Government and Creative Victoria, recognising the bold ideas and creative excellence that cement Victoria’s reputation as Australia’s design capital.   • Footprints on Gadigal Nura is a place shaped by story, and made with Community. Designed by mili mili Pty Ltd and AG Public Art, and led by Yamaji Wajarri creative Nicole Monks, the work celebrates Waterloo’s Aboriginal legacy through story, form and collaboration. In 2025, it received both the Indigenous Design Award and the Powerhouse Design Award - a rare and significant recognition.   • The PB/5 Pedestrian Button is one of Australia’s most enduring designs. It's pressed millions of times a day, recognised by touch, sound and silhouette. You can even hear it's familiar beep in #BillieEilish’s song, ‘Bad Guy’. First developed in the early 1980s by Nielsen Design for the NSW Roads Authority, its rounded form and magnetic mechanism were built to last. Four decades on, it continues to do its job. The PB/5 was honoured with the 2025 Livio Bonollo Award for Longevity. Good Design Australian commends its timeless contribution to safety, accessibility and design that simply works.   • Created by designer and recent QUT Industrial Design graduate Teddy Meredith, SCOOT is an open-source power-assist system for manual wheelchairs The product is designed to make movement safer and simpler. Every element is affordable, repairable and open for anyone to build. In 2025, SCOOT received the Robert Pataki Award for Healthcare Design, recognising its potential to redefine accessibility and independence through open-source innovation.
